# The Chair Farmer Page: https://stenobird.com/podcast/our-plant-stories-6074024/the-chair-farmer Text version: https://stenobird.com/podcast/our-plant-stories-6074024/the-chair-farmer.md Podcast: [Our Plant Stories](https://stenobird.com/podcast/our-plant-stories-6074024) Published: 2026-04-21T05:00:00+00:00 Episode link: https://www.ourplantstories.com/episodes/the-chair-farmer Audio file: https://op3.dev/e/episodes.captivate.fm/episode/32297a01-5960-4f53-8208-7c9ea9be8a5c.mp3 Processing state: not_requested JSON: https://stenobird.com/v1/public/podcasts/our-plant-stories-6074024/episodes/the-chair-farmer Duration seconds: 1467 ## Resource Gavin Munro describes himself as a chair farmer. In his orchard he grows trees and meticulously shapes them into chairs. As the trees grow, their branches are carefully trained, pruned and grafted, gently guided to form a back, seat and four legs. Fullgrown is the project and passion of Gavin and his wife Alice and he takes us on a tour of the orchard and explains how not every tree wants to be a chair. One of their chairs will be part of the Plant Heritage Missing Collector garden at this year's prestigious RHS Chelsea Flower show. Who will sit on it?
